What Oxford Bulletin of Economics and Statistics specifies
The figures below follow your selected manuscript type. Review proposed changes and verify the final manuscript against the official author guidance.
- Research Paper 7 rules, including: word limit (12500 words), abstract word limit (100 words), keywords max (6 keywords).
Read from Oxford Bulletin of Economics and Statistics's own author guidelines. Journals revise these - verify with the journal before you submit.
